Dear Parents,

I’d love for you to use this newsletter to review this week’s Bible story with your child at home.

This week, we’ll learn about “Peter Learned That Jesus Is for All” (Acts 10). Our Bible story includes a vision Peter saw with lots of different animals on a sheet. We will learn that when Peter was given a vision of different animals to eat, none of them were appealing to Peter either. Let’s learn why Peter didn’t want to eat these animals and what Peter’s vision actually meant.

Review the gospel and encourage your child to speak with you if they have questions. Remind your child that the gospel is for all people, everywhere. Through faith in Jesus, God provided the way for all people to be reconciled back to Him. Tell them that we are all unique, just like different parts of the body, but when we place our faith in Jesus, we are united into one body. We all have a unique role in the body of Christ but are all essential. Jesus is Lord of all and wants all people, no matter where they’re from, to trust in Him.

Pray with your child, praising God that Jesus saves anyone who trusts in Him.
